Description
Zinpyr-1, a zinc-responsive fluorescent indicator that has found wide applicability for the detection of biological mobile zinc. Zinpyr-1 undergoes a shift in excitation from 515 to 507 nm with increasing zinc concentrations using an emission filter over 513-558 nm[1].
